Maker(s):Matisse, Henri
Culture:French (1869 - 1954)
Title:Odalisque
Date Made:1928
Type:Drawing
Materials:pen and black ink on paper
Place Made:France
Measurements:sheet: 14 3/8 x 20 in.; 36.5125 x 50.8 cm
Narrative Inscription:  signed and dated in ink at lower left: Henri Matisse 1928
Accession Number:  SC 1984.10.38
Credit Line:Bequest of Selma Erving, class of 1927
Museum Collection:  Smith College Museum of Art
1984_10_38.jpg

Description:
three women, one lying down on sofa, another seated near her and third at the left, with a chessboard on table with a cup and fruit, floral patterned wallpaper behind them
